In 2023, Shandong Iron and Steel completed a corporate carbon footprint assessment and publicly disclosed its gre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ions according to the GHG Protocol, covering Scope 1 (direct emissions from owned or controlled sources) and Scope 2 (indirect emissions from purchased energy).
However, Shandong Iron and Steel has not published a category-level breakdown of its Scope 3 emissions, limiting visibility into specific value chain sources.

In 2023,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Shandong Iron and Steel amounted to 27,183,814 metric tons of CO2 equivalent. This figure includes both direct emissions from owned or controlled sources (Scope 1) and indirect emissions from purchased energy (Scope 2). a
Compared to 2022, the total operational gre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of Shandong Iron and Steel decreased by 2.44%, showing that the company has made progress in taking action to reduce the climate impact of its operations. a
In 2023, the total Scope 1 emissions of Shandong Iron and Steel were 24,512,877 metric tons of CO₂ equivalent (tCO₂e). a
Since 2021, Shandong Iron and Steel's Scope 1 emissions have increased by 2.03%, reflecting a rising long-term trend in Scope 1 emissions over time. a
Compared to the previous year (2022), Shandong Iron and Steel's Scope 1 emissions increased by 3.37%, suggesting that the company faced challenges in reducing emissions from its directly owned or controlled operations. a
In 2023, Shandong Iron and Steel reported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ions of 2,670,937 tCO₂e without specifying the calculation method. a
Since 2021, Shandong Iron and Steel's Scope 2 gre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ions (Unspecified Calculation Method) have decreased by 35.73%, reflecting a declining long-term trend in Scope 2 emissions over time. a
Compared to the previous year (2022), Shandong Iron and Steel's Scope 2 emissions (Unspecified Calculation Method) fell by 35.64% in 2023, showing that the company has made progress in taking action to reduce the climate impact of its energy consumption. a
